About Af Iluminar Mayoral Middle Sch

Af Iluminar Mayoral Middle Sch is a public middle school in Cranston, RI, part of Achievement First Rhode Island, serving approximately 401 students in grades 5th-8th with a 15.4:1 student-teacher ratio. It holds a MySchoolScout rating of 6.4 out of 10 and ranks #132 of 302 schools in RI. State assessment records show 18% math proficiency (multi-year average, 2020-2022) and 44% reading/ELA proficiency (multi-year average, 2020-2022).
